Same-sex couples more likely to be interracial
Meanwhile, 34 percent of unmarried same-sex couples are also interracial, compared to 29 percent of opposite-sex couples.
The percentage has skyrocketed over the past few years, with 11 percent of unmarried same-sex couples being interracial in 2008.
Interestingly, the data suggests that same-sex male couples were more likely to be interracial at around 37 percent, while 25 percent of same-sex female couples were interracial.
